Macro-Industry Solutions & Materials Engineering

The clinical performance of an orthopedic instrument is determined by its design and material composition. Orthopedic surgeries subject instruments to high torsional stress, leverage forces, and repeated steam sterilization (autoclaving) cycles. We employ state-of-the-art metallurgy to ensure optimal corrosion resistance, fatigue strength, and ergonomics.

  • Medical-Grade Stainless Steels (e.g., 316LVM, 420, 630): Offers high corrosion resistance, superb wear life, and the ability to maintain sharp cutting edges for osteotomes and drill guides.
  • Titanium Alloys (Grade 5, Ti-6Al-4V ELI): Used in instrument sets requiring a high strength-to-weight ratio, such as alignment guides, implant trials, and pedicle screw inserters.
  • PEEK & Radel Polymers: Exceptional thermal stability, impact resistance, and radiolucency. These materials are widely integrated into sterilization trays and sizing templates to facilitate intraoperative imaging.

Advanced Surface Treatment & Passivation

To eliminate early-stage pitting corrosion and galvanic interactions in surgical fields, all our instruments undergo proprietary passivation in compliance with ASTM A967/F86 standards. We also offer advanced surface coatings such as Titanium Nitride (TiN) and Diamond-Like Carbon (DLC) to reduce coefficient of friction, enhance surface hardness, and reduce reflection glare under theatre surgical lamps.

Localized Clinical Applications & Surgical Workflows

Our OEM instruments are structured into clinical application sets, matching the operational workflows of orthopedic surgeons. Whether for emergency trauma reduction, joint arthroplasty, or delicate spinal fixation, our instrument sets are designed to ensure seamless integration and intuitive handling during operations.

1. Trauma and Reconstruction Workflows

Trauma centers require instrumentation that can withstand high stress. Our FNS (Femoral Neck System) and DHS/DCS (Dynamic Hip/Condylar Screw) instrument sets provide surgeons with clean implant placement. Collinear reduction clamps ensure bone alignment before fixation, minimizing surgeon strain and improving alignment outcomes.

2. Intramedullary Nailing Protocols

Intramedullary surgery requires flexible and rigid reamers that expand the marrow cavity with minimal heat generation. The Expert Tibial and Humeral Nail instrument sets contain cannulated drill guides, slide hammers, and interlocking locking bolt guides configured to match anatomical curvatures, reducing fluoroscopy exposure times.

3. Spinal Fixation Systems

Spinal operations leave zero margin for error. Our pedicle screw instrument sets feature highly calibrated polyaxial screw inserters, depth gauges, and low-profile rod benders. Designed to interface smoothly with titanium pedicle screws, these instruments help ensure reliable posterior column stabilization.
